Below information may be useful to you. abstract of oracle technical docs : JDK Driver File Name JDBC Version --- ---------------- ------------ 1.1 classes111.zip 7.3.4 - 1.2 classes12.zip 8.1.6 - 1.3 classes12.zip 9.2 - 1.4 ojdbc14.zip 9.2 -
If you use oracle 9i and JDK 1.4 you must use ojdbc14.jar (and not ojdbc14.zip as oracle says), classes12.zip also doesn't work. Regards, Mohan -----Original Message----- From: [EMAIL PROTECTED] [mailto:[EMAIL PROTECTED] Sent: Friday, December 01, 2006 2:45 AM To: users@tomcat.apache.org Subject: Oracle JDBC OCI driver access in Tomcat Hi, I have a piece of code which I have to run in tomcat 5.5.7. This code is using Oracle JDBC OCI driver for database access. For use of OCI driver, the native library libocijdbc10.so has to be included. When I run this code snippet as a standalone Java programme (standalone JVM), I do the following: a) Give the command line option "-d64" while running the standalone programme. b) Set the LD_LIBRARY_PATH to include the path of libocijdbc10.so and libocci.so LD_LIBRARY_PATH=/opt/common/oracle_inst_client/instantclient_10_2 And ls /opt/gmlc/common/oracle_inst_client/instantclient_10_2 ==> classes12.jar libnnz10.so libociei.so ojdbc14.jar libclntsh.so.10.1 libocci.so.10.1 libocijdbc10.so The standalone JVM works fine with these changes. Now incase of tomcat, I have set the following parameters in "catalina.sh" : JAVA_OPTS="-d64" - Djava.library.path=/opt/common/oracle_inst_client/instant client_10_2 CATALINA_OPTS="-d64" -Djava.library.path=/opt/common/oracle_inst_client/ins tantclient_10_2 I have copied all the jars and native libraries in $CATALINA_HOME/shared/lib and $CATALINA_HOME/common/lib But the same peice of code when deployed in tomcat (with above mentioned settings) is not working. Pls suggest a way out - some way to start tomcat application with "-d64" option. Thanx and Regards, Gurpreet. *********************** Aricent-Unclassified *********************** "DISCLAIMER: This message is proprietary to Aricent and is intended solely for the use of the individual to whom it is addressed. It may contain privileged or confidential information and should not be circulated or used for any purpose other than for what it is intended. If you have received this message in error, please notify the originator immediately. If you are not the intended recipient, you are notified that you are strictly prohibited from using, copying, altering, or disclosing the contents of this message. Aricent accepts no responsibility for loss or damage arising from the use of the information transmitted by this email including damage from virus." --------------------------------------------------------------------- To start a new topic, e-mail: users@tomcat.apache.org To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ED] This email is confidential. If you are not the addressee tell the sender immediately and destroy this email without using, sending or storing it. Emails are not secure and may suffer errors, viruses, delay, interception and amendment. Standard Chartered PLC and subsidiaries ("SCGroup") do not accept liability for damage caused by this email and may monitor email traffic. --------------------------------------------------------------------- To start a new topic, e-mail: users@tomcat.apache.org To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]